Review: DOCTOR WHO – The War Doctor Vol 1

In Doctor Who, the scientist hero known as the Doctor is a Time Lord, meaning he has certain alien traits and abilities. One of these is the power of regeneration – when his body is too old or suffering from a near fatal injury, he can cheat death by causing his cells to rebuild themselves, […]

Read More